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"validated the process"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when discussing the confirmation or verification of a procedure or method to ensure it meets certain standards or requirements. Example: "The team conducted a thorough review and validated the process to ensure compliance with industry regulations."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"validated the process", ensure you have specific criteria or standards against which the process was evaluated.
Common error
Avoid using "validated the process" if you only performed a superficial check. Use weaker terms like "reviewed" or "examined" if a thorough validation was not conducted.

Linguistic Context
The phrase "validated the process" functions as a verb phrase where 'validated' is a transitive verb indicating the action of confirming or verifying, and 'the process' is the direct object, specifying what is being validated. As Ludwig AI explains, the phrase is usable in written English.

FAQs
How can I use "validated the process" in a sentence?
Use "validated the process" to indicate that a procedure has been thoroughly checked and confirmed to meet specific standards. For example: "The audit team "validated the process" to ensure compliance with industry regulations".
What is a good alternative to "validated the process"?
Alternatives include phrases like "verified the procedure", "confirmed the method", or "authenticated the operation", depending on the specific context.
What does it mean to say that a process has been "validated"?
To say that a process has been "validated" means it has been rigorously evaluated and confirmed to consistently produce reliable and accurate results according to predefined criteria.
When is it appropriate to use the phrase "validated the process"?
It is appropriate to use "validated the process" when you want to emphasize that a procedure has undergone a formal and rigorous evaluation to ensure its reliability and accuracy.
